Output 83b68f97fc7340092dc9c875b092adb6aa6d23ab7603e811cadd2fc4f7e0d455:1

value
19024
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41f1eb84dab635e45de885c05e652549073d776a OP_EQUAL
address
37hheufDdFkejWEe65uHZK6NpjoLYXPgSH
transaction
83b68f97fc7340092dc9c875b092adb6aa6d23ab7603e811cadd2fc4f7e0d455
confirmations
227590
spent
true